The Cleveland Cavaliers will host the Indiana Pacers for Game 5 on Wednesday night, and here is everything you need to know.
The first-round series is tied 2-2 after Cleveland defeated Indiana 104-100 in Game 4 on Sunday. Before that, the Cavs trailing 2-1 marked the first time a LeBron James–led team trailed a first-round postseason series.

The past three games between these two teams have had margins of four points or less. The Pacers won Game 1 by a score of 98-90.

James scored 32 points in Game 4, and J.R. Smith and Kyle Korver added 30 points combined to propel the Cavaliers to victory. Cleveland topped the Eastern Conference the last three years, and finished fourth this year. Indiana finished fifth. The Pacers won their regular-season series 3-1.
Wednesday’s game at Quicken Loans Arena will begin at 7pm EST and will air on TNT. Cleveland’s George Hill, a former Pacer, missed Game 4 due to back spasms and has been listed as questionable for Game 5.

Game 6 is set for Friday in Indianapolis, and if necessary, Game 7 will be played in Cleveland again on Sunday.
